Red River Bancshares  (FRA:7RR) Return-on-Tangible-Equity Explanation

Return-on-Tangible-Equity measures the rate of return on the ownership interest (shareholder's tangible equity) of the common stock owners. It measures a firm's efficiency at generating profits from every unit of shareholders' tangible equity (shareholders equity minus intangibles). Return-on-Tangible-Equity shows how well a company uses investment funds to generate earnings growth. Return-on-Tangible-Equitys between 15% and 20% are considered desirable.


Be Aware

Net Income is used.

Because a company can increase its Return-on-Tangible-Equity by having more financial leverage, it is important to watch the leverage ratio when investing in high Return-on-Tangible-Equity companies. Like Return-on-Tangible-Asset, Return-on-Tangible-Equity is calculated with only 12 months data. Fluctuations in company's earnings or business cycles can affect the ratio drastically. It is important to look at the ratio from a long term perspective.

Asset light businesses require very few assets to generate very high earnings. Their Return-on-Tangible-Equitys can be extremely high.

Red River Bancshares Business Description

Other Exchanges RRBI:USA
Address 1412 Centre Court Drive, Suite 501, Alexandria, LA, USA, 71301
Red River Bancshares Inc is the bank holding company for the red river bank. The principal business of the Bank is lending and accepting deposits from businesses, professionals, individuals, and public entities. The bank's primary deposit products are demand deposits, savings deposits, and time deposits. The bank maintains a diversified loan portfolio with a focus on commercial real estate (Owner Occupied and Non-Owner Occupied), one-to-four-family residential, commercial, and industrial loans, construction and development Loans, and others. also, provides Treasury Management Services, Private Banking Services, Brokerage Services, and Other Banking Services.
